What are the responsibilities and job description for the Medical Malpractice Associate Attorney - Flexible Hours position at Proforma Health?
Role: Associate Attorney
Responsibilities: Handle cases related to medical malpractice, automobile negligence, and general liability. Provide legal counsel, prepare and review legal documents, and represent clients effectively.
Qualifications & Skills: 2-5 years of legal experience, strong knowledge of personal injury and liability law, excellent analytical and communication skills, ability to manage multiple cases, and a commitment to professional growth.
Key Duties: Conduct legal research, develop case strategies, collaborate with team members, and ensure proper case management to achieve favorable client outcomes.
The role offers opportunities for professional development within a supportive environment that values work-life balance, competitive compensation, and benefits.
